Salt have partnered with a global SaaS business to find them a Web Designer with expertise in UX/UI to elevate their marketing site, evolve their scalable design system, and deliver growth-focused, user-centric digital experiences. Coming off the back of a successful rebrand last year, they have set a high bar for creative excellence, and are looking for someone who can take it even further.
So, what are they looking for?
- 4+ years' experience UX/UI Design, specifically designing websites for B2B/SaaS companies.
- Expertise building and maintaining Design Systems.
- Experience in user testing, CRO, and data-driven decisions.
- Figma expert, including tokens and component libraries.
- A go-getter attitude, and a genuinely creative mindset.
This is an exceptional opportunity to join a growing business that are genuinely disrupting their industry. You'll have autonomy on the website, and will be working in a proactive, fast-moving environment. This role is fully remote in the UK, and the hiring company are relatively open to consider various experience levels and salary expectations. Interested?
